titleOfInvention Burner for gas stove
abstract (57) [Summary] [Object] The present invention relates to a burner for a gas stove, Limiting the amount of air-fuel mixture supplied to the slit grooves that correspond to the flame transfer ports of the parent burner cap and the inner flame port of the child burner cap prevents the flame transfer failure due to the lift phenomenon and soot adhesion due to yellow flame. The purpose is to prevent the deterioration of combustion performance. A burner for a gas stove according to the present invention has a sloped portion 27 on the back surface of the parent burner cap 14 that is substantially parallel to the funnel-shaped inclined surface 23 provided on the parent burner head 20 and maintains a constant gap. The protrusion 28 is provided, and the protrusion 28 is provided with a slit groove 30 that communicates with the sloped portion 27 from the upper surface of the parent burner cap 14.
